I just installed a VTi cluster into my EJ coupe. After doing so, I read a link to an 4th gen cluster installation that said that you have to swap and find a corresponding VSS.

After the install, I actually thought that I was going faster than my VTi cluster showed. If my VTi cluster shows me going 120km, that corresponds to 130-140 on my USDM cluster.

So without finding and installing a VTi VSS my VTi cluster will display the speed from my USDM VSS.

Does this make sense to any of you?

Take a look at a JDM cluster and a USDM cluster. 120 (and all the numbers) don't align up perfectly.
